Auth bypass in @Better-Auth Sso
CVE-2026-53515
Better Auth is an authentication and authorization library for TypeScript. From 1.2.10 until 1.6.11, the @better-auth/sso plugin's POST /sso/register endpoint lets any organization member attach a new SSO provider to that organization because registerSSOProvider checks only for a membership row and does not require an owner or admin role, allowing attacker-controlled OIDC or SAML providers to drive /sso/callback/{providerId} organization provisioning. This issue is fixed in version 1.6.11.

C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 7.1 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:H/A:N.
Affected products
- @Better-auth Sso — versions >= 1.2.10, < 1.6.11
- Better-auth — versions >= 1.2.10, < 1.6.11
